I try to join a Video with a Audio File.
The Video is a *.MPV File. I read in the manual of SpruceUp that the Audio should have the same Name but a different Ending(Filetype). I tried the Audio with *.mp2 but it's still not loaded by SpruceUp. If i try to add it manual, i get a error message.
